Date: Friday, May 12, 2023 @ 08:06:30 Author: alerque Revision: 1460077
upgpkg: podofo 0.10.0-1; soname bump goes with complete rewrite for C++17 Modified: podofo/trunk/PKGBUILD ----------+ PKGBUILD | 60 +++++++++++++++++++++++++++++++++--------------------------- 1 file changed, 33 insertions(+), 27 deletions(-) Modified: PKGBUILD =================================================================== --- PKGBUILD 2023-05-12 07:54:42 UTC (rev 1460076) +++ PKGBUILD 2023-05-12 08:06:30 UTC (rev 1460077) @@ -1,37 +1,43 @@ -# Maintainer: Giovanni Scafora <[email protected]> +# Maintainer: Caleb Maclennan <[email protected]> +# Maintainer: Jelle van der Waa <[email protected]> +# Contributor: Giovanni Scafora <[email protected]> # Contributor: BlackEagle < ike DOT devolder AT gmail DOT com > # Contributor: Preecha Patumchareonpol <yumyai at gmail.com> pkgname=podofo -pkgver=0.9.8 -pkgrel=5 -pkgdesc="A C++ library to work with the PDF file format" -arch=('x86_64') -url="http://podofo.sourceforge.net" -license=('GPL') -depends=('lua' 'openssl' 'fontconfig' 'libtiff' 'libidn' 'libjpeg-turbo') -makedepends=('cmake') -source=("https://downloads.sourceforge.net/${pkgname}/${pkgname}-${pkgver}.tar.gz") -md5sums=('f6d3d5f917c7150c44fc6a15848442dd') -sha256sums=('5de607e15f192b8ad90738300759d88dea0f5ccdce3bf00048a0c932bc645154') +pkgver=0.10.0 +pkgrel=1 +pkgdesc='A C++ library to work with the PDF file format' +arch=(x86_64) +url="http://$pkgname.sourceforge.net" +_url="https://github.com/$pkgname/$pkgname" +license=(GPL2) +depends=(fontconfig + freetype2 + libidn + libjpeg-turbo + libpng + libtiff + libxml2 + lua + openssl + zlib) +makedepends=(cmake) +_archive="$pkgname-$pkgver" +source=("$_url/archive/$pkgver/$_archive.tar.gz") +sha256sums=('c9bf607fe4862b5cc6eac1754f0e39674c553350e8bbde68f5fff3e3eb2ed4bc') build() { - cd ${pkgname}-${pkgver} - - mkdir -p "test/TokenizerTest/objects" - - mkdir build - cd build - cmake -DCMAKE_INSTALL_PREFIX=/usr .. \ - -DFREETYPE_INCLUDE_DIR=/usr/include/freetype2 \ - -DPODOFO_BUILD_SHARED=1 \ - -DPODOFO_HAVE_JPEG_LIB=1 \ - -DPODOFO_HAVE_PNG_LIB=1 \ - -DPODOFO_HAVE_TIFF_LIB=1 - make + cd "$_archive" + cmake -B build \ + -D CMAKE_INSTALL_PREFIX=/usr \ + -D PODOFO_HAVE_JPEG_LIB=True \ + -D PODOFO_HAVE_PNG_LIB=True \ + -D PODOFO_HAVE_TIFF_LIB=True + make -C build } package() { - cd ${pkgname}-${pkgver}/build - make DESTDIR="${pkgdir}" install + cd "$_archive" + make -C build DESTDIR="$pkgdir" install }
